2. Each group will be tasked to create a magazine with the following parts:
a. Title and Cover Page (which shall contain the title of the magazine, and must give
hint on the contents, like in an actual magazine)
b. First Advertisement Page (the advertisement shall be persuasive. It could either be a
product ad or a campaign ad)
c. Editorial Cartoon (this must talk about a social issue and must be accompanied
with…)
d. Editorial Article (this must expound the social issue being talked about in the
editorial cartoon and must not be more than 300 words)
e. Second Advertisement Page
f. Feature Page (this shall contain Book and Movie reviews, interest articles and
listicles)
g. Critical Article Page (groups may utilize the revised critical papers that the teachers
has checked and corrected)
h. Third Advertisement Page
i. Literary Page (this page shall contain poems and other literary attempts whose
themes revolve around social trends and issues)
j. Group Members’ Page (this page shall serve as the “about the authors” section of
their magazine
3. IMPORTANT REMINDER: While the groups are given the freedom to present and lay-
out the magazine to the extent of their creative abilities, the teachers of TNCT are
HIGHLY ENCOURAGING that each group do it in the EASIEST and CHEAPEST way
possible. Creativity can be showcased even with the simplest of materials.
4. The magazines must be submitted during the scheduled Finals week of the FEUHS.
